Understanding the Basics of CO2 Utilization
Carbon dioxide (CO2) is a naturally occurring gas that is essential for plant growth.
In the context of greenhouse horticulture, CO2 is used to enhance the photosynthesis process, thereby increasing crop yields.
The fundamental principle involves enriching the air inside greenhouses with additional CO2, allowing plants to absorb more of it.
This process helps plants convert CO2 into organic compounds and oxygen, which benefits their growth and productivity.
The Importance of CO2 in Greenhouse Horticulture
CO2 enrichment in greenhouses can significantly boost plant growth, leading to increased food production.
Plants require CO2 for photosynthesis, which is the process by which they convert light energy into chemical energy.
By increasing the CO2 concentration inside the greenhouse, plants can perform photosynthesis more efficiently.
This results in faster growth rates, improved plant health, and higher crop yields.
Challenges in CO2 Utilization
While CO2 enrichment offers numerous benefits, it also presents specific challenges.
One primary challenge is the cost of CO2 delivery and distribution systems.
Setting up an effective CO2 distribution system can be expensive, requiring an initial investment that might be substantial for small greenhouse operations.
Another key challenge is ensuring uniform distribution of CO2 within the growing area.
If not evenly distributed, some plants might receive more CO2 than others, leading to uneven growth.
Maintaining the right balance of temperature, humidity, and CO2 levels is crucial to optimizing the benefits of CO2 enrichment.
Technological Innovations in CO2 Utilization
Recent advancements in technology have led to more efficient methods of CO2 enrichment in greenhouses.
For instance, automated control systems are now available to monitor and adjust CO2 levels in real-time.
These systems help ensure optimal conditions for plant growth by maintaining the desired CO2 concentration.
Moreover, innovations such as CO2 capture and storage technology are being developed to provide sustainable sources of CO2.
These technologies capture CO2 emissions from various industrial processes and repurpose them for use in greenhouses.
This not only helps reduce overall carbon emissions but also supports sustainable crop production.
Sustainable Practices for CO2 Enrichment
Sustainability is a crucial consideration in modern agriculture.
To develop sustainable practices in CO2 enrichment, greenhouse operators are exploring various strategies.
One approach is to use renewable energy sources, such as solar or wind power, to provide the energy needed for CO2 capture and enrichment systems.
This reduces the environmental impact of greenhouse operations and makes them more eco-friendly.
Another strategy involves implementing closed-loop systems, where CO2 produced from other greenhouse activities, like composting, is captured and reused for enrichment.
This not only reduces waste but also maximizes resource use within the greenhouse ecosystem.
The Role of Research and Development
Research and development play a pivotal role in advancing CO2 utilization technologies.
Through R&D, new methods and systems are being developed to improve the efficiency and sustainability of CO2 enrichment.
For instance, studies are being conducted to identify optimal CO2 concentrations for different plant species, ensuring maximum growth benefits.
Additionally, research is focused on creating cost-effective solutions for smaller operations that may not have the resources to invest in advanced technologies.
By making CO2 enrichment accessible to a wider range of growers, more operators can benefit from increased productivity and sustainability.
